A one-way fare of US$125, ALL inclusive (of taxes, regulatory charges, and fuel supplements) between Entebbe and Nairobi has now been put on the market by Fly540, with the return ticket costing US$250. With this offer the passengers then have the added option to connect from Nairobi to any of the Fly540 destinations, i.e., the Masai Mara, Lamu, Malindi, Mombasa, Zanzibar, Kilimanjaro, Mwanza, and Bujumbura with tickets either purchased already in Kampala or else paid for in Nairobi in local Kenyan currency. Meanwhile, information was received from Fly540โ€™s Uganda country manager, Ms. Jackie Arkle-Okutoyi, that the airline has appointed “flight directors” in the UK to run a dedicated marketing campaign in Britain in order to get more Britโ€™ into their planes, which presently fly all over Eastern Africa. The airline also announced that operations are due to start shortly in Angola, Zimbabwe, and Ghana, all places where major shareholder LonZim is also active with other economic activities, as they are in Eastern Africa.

Fly 540 presently operates a fleet of 3 ATR 42s, one Bombardier Dash 8, one Beechcraft 1900D, 2 Fokker 27 Cargo, and one CRJ 200. Additional CRJs and ATRs are due to join the fleet this year to facilitate the airlineโ€™s expansion drive.
